This is a tribute to a friend of mine Who helped me out through some tough times. This friend always had a smile on her face Everytime she visited my place. This friend of mine would check out my stuff And tell me how to smooth out the rough. She'd come by me to grace me for a smile, Even though she only talked for a little while. I don't know what she looked like, Like if her hair was gray or white, Her skin dark or light, But she was as fierce as a pike. This friend of mine, Was sweeter than the finest wine, Not that I drink, But it describes her I think. This friend of mine, Who always had the time, And would give me a smile, Was Kmurphy, Better known as Kathy Smile
